Organising is one of the oldest human activities. It is a phenomenon that will continue to be important to people. This is based on the assumption that organisation influence human behaviour and individuals influence an organisation's behaviour. Organisation development also assumes that both individual behaviour and organisational behaviour can be modified and done so with favourable results. Organisation developments deals with organisation aspects of the behavioural sciences and may be known as or associated with human resource development organisation behaviour psychology and renewal. The definition of an organisation as used in this book is two or more persons interacting within some mutually recognised power relationship for some common purpose.
